<blockquote data-quote="vearl" data-source="post: 3078808" data-attributes="member: 43202"><p>Swampratt....</p><p>For the .243 ,I'm using unique powder at 10 grains. Bullets from my mold cast a weight of 101 grains. Approx: 1600 ft per sec.</p><p>For my 30-06, I use unique powder at 16 grains. Bullets from my mold weigh 178 grains. Approx: 1650 ft per sec.</p></blockquote><p></p>
